Summerfest organizers launch new “alternative rock” music festival

    Another music festival for your festival-going pleasures: The organizers behind the enormous Summerfest have announced plans for a new “alternative and modern rock” two-day festival, set to take place from June 4-5 at the Henry Maier Festival Park in Milwaukee, WI.

    According to organizers, the festival will feature a “nonstop lineup of national and regional headliners” spanning three stages.

    “The first weekend in June will provide music fans with nationally and internationally known alternative and modern rock bands. It will be a fun weekend and a great way to kick-off summer,” said Don Smiley, President and Chief Executive Officer of Milwaukee World Festival, Inc, in an issued statement.

    Now, here’s the kicker: the festival is being launched with a public naming contest. In other words, you get to pick the name. Fans are encouraged to submit a name and logo, via yourmusicfest.com, through February 21st. Starting March 1st, the public will have one week to review the finalists’ submissions and vote to determine the name and logo of the new festival. The naming contest winner will receive a VIP experience at the festival, including roundtrip airfare for two, hotel accommodations in Milwaukee, tickets to the festival, an assigned parking space!, VIP hospitality access, backstage passes, meet & greets, signed merchandise from the bands, and a themed profile on Summerfest.com and the new festival’s website.     The naming contest winner, preliminary music lineup, and other details will be announced on March 10th. Tickets for the festival will be available starting March 10th at yourmusicfest.com. Advanced single day passes are $25, advanced two-day passes are $40, and day-of admission is $35 per day.
